by Norbert Bufka (Author)
Good Harbor was a lumbering village in the late nineteenth century on the shore of Lake Michigan in Leelanau County Michigan. This book has original news items as they appeared in the Leelanau Enterprise from 1880 to 1931. Descriptive entries about Good Harbor from the Michigan State Gazeteer and Business Directory from 1875 to 1931 are also included..
Norbert Bufka was born and raised in Good Harbor. He has a BA in history and MA degrees in Latin and Pastoral Studies. He taught American history and Latin for seven years at Bad Axe High School, worked in sales for more than twenty years and then served as Director of Faith Formation at Assumption of the Blessed Virgin Mary Catholic parish in Midland Michigan for nine years. In retirement, he wrote a monthly op-ed column for the Midland Daily News for several years and published three books: A Journey to Peace through Justice, Moral Values and Sound Bites, and From Bohemia to Good Harbor prior to 2013. He is married and has one daughter who is married and they have one son.
